Title: The cost effectiveness of heat pumps in highly insulated dwellings: an assessment

Abstract1: It was found that savings in the running costs of electric heat pumps compared with most conventional central heating systems do not currently justify their extra capital cost. This paper discusses how, once a 40 per cent reduction in capital cost, a 43 per cent increase in performance, or smaller improvements in both, are achieved, the heat pump will be cost-effective as a replacement for oil-fired heating.
